Not in the current Mac app design. Clipboard history and Shelf copies are stored locally. Shelf and clipboard history are designed to expire after 24 hours, and no custom Fide Island backend is currently used for those features.
The app primarily reads the macOS Now Playing session through a bundled compatibility component. If that path is unavailable, a narrower AppleScript fallback can ask macOS for Automation permission for selected media apps or browsers.
The feature is intended only to recognize brightness, volume and mute key presses for system-control feedback. It is optional and off by default in the current app configuration.
The app contacts Fide Island's access API to verify your subscription, plus exchange-rate and optional weather services. Google Gemini is contacted only when you explicitly use the assistant, and a YouTube thumbnail host may be used in a narrow media fallback.
